Output e0852f23aac342d0a63cde84e89c647e5ffa27335b1e9c808dc18de41db3086c:3

value
1821495
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f82222fae50a7f3a7199bd4a0f309b4ab350e4c OP_EQUAL
address
34ZcmKwYCsZFq4cdq86uarh2EPUcyZqUwy
transaction
e0852f23aac342d0a63cde84e89c647e5ffa27335b1e9c808dc18de41db3086c
confirmations
459108
spent
true